New York Bachelor Party Itinerary

Day 1 - Friday, September 29

Morning: Brunch and Adventure

Start the day with a lively brunch at Pristine Bistro, a trendy spot in the heart of Manhattan. Enjoy their delicious dishes and bottomless mimosas. After brunch, head to Indoor Extreme Sports for an adrenaline-pumping experience. Engage in a thrilling game of indoor paintball or try your hand at axe throwing.

  • Pristine Bistro: Cost Estimate - $25 per person (excluding drinks);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Indoor Extreme Sports: Cost Estimate - $60 per person; Time Spent - 3 hours
Afternoon: Brewery Tour and Beer Tasting

Continue the day with a guided brewery tour at Brooklyn Brewery. Learn about the brewing process and sample a variety of craft beers. After the tour, explore the vibrant neighborhood of Williamsburg, known for its trendy bars and hipster culture.

  • Brooklyn Brewery: Cost Estimate - $20 per person;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Williamsburg: Free; Time Spent - Flexible
Evening: Nightlife and Entertainment

As the evening approaches, immerse yourselves in New York's legendary nightlife. Start at Le Bain, a rooftop bar with stunning views of the city skyline. Indulge in handcrafted cocktails as you enjoy the DJ's groovy beats. Next, head to The Box, a unique venue known for its edgy and provocative performances. Dance the night away and create unforgettable memories.

  • Le Bain: Cost Estimate - $20 cover charge; Time Spent - Flexible
  • The Box: Cost Estimate - $50 per person; Time Spent - Flexible

Day 2 - Saturday, September 30

Morning: Central Park Adventure

Spend the morning exploring the iconic Central Park. Rent bicycles and ride through the park's scenic paths, or simply take a leisurely walk and enjoy the beautiful surroundings. Stop by The Central Park Boathouse for brunch with a view, overlooking the picturesque lake.

  • Central Park: Free; Time Spent - Flexible
  • The Central Park Boathouse: Cost Estimate - $40 per person (brunch); Time Spent - 2 hours
Afternoon: Sports and Tastings

Head to the Barclays Center to catch an exciting NBA game. Cheer for the Brooklyn Nets and soak up the energetic atmosphere. After the game, visit Brooklyn Winery for a wine tasting experience. Sample a variety of locally produced wines and learn about the art of winemaking.

  • Barclays Center: Cost Estimate - $50 per person (ticket); Time Spent - 3 hours
  • Brooklyn Winery: Cost Estimate - $30 per person; Time Spent - 2 hours
Evening: Rooftop Party and Gentlemen's Club

End the day with a high-energy rooftop party at Magic Hour. Dance to live DJ performances and enjoy breathtaking views of the Manhattan skyline. Later, head to Sapphire New York, a premier gentlemen's club, for an unforgettable evening of entertainment.

  • Magic Hour: Cost Estimate - $30 cover charge; Time Spent - Flexible
  • Sapphire New York: Cost Estimate - Varies; Time Spent - Flexible

Day 3 - Sunday, October 1

Morning: Hangover Brunch and Spa

Recover from last night's festivities with a hearty hangover brunch at Delicatessen. Their extensive menu offers a variety of comforting dishes to satisfy your cravings. After brunch, pamper yourselves with a relaxing spa session at Aire Ancient Baths. Escape the city's hustle and bustle in their tranquil thermal baths.

  • Delicatessen: Cost Estimate - $30 per person;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Aire Ancient Baths: Cost Estimate - $120 per person; Time Spent - 3 hours
Afternoon: Private Yacht Cruise

Indulge in luxury by embarking on a private yacht cruise along the Hudson River. Enjoy the breathtaking views of Manhattan's skyline from the water while sipping champagne and mingling with your friends. Relax and soak up the sun or take a dip in the refreshing waters.

  • Private Yacht Cruise: Cost Estimate - $1,500 per hour (shared among group); Time Spent - 4 hours
Evening: Dinner and Clubbing

End your bachelor party weekend with a fabulous dinner at Beauty & Essex, a stylish restaurant known for its fusion cuisine. After dinner, head to Tao Downtown for an extravagant clubbing experience. Dance, mingle, and celebrate one last night in the vibrant nightlife of New York City.

  • Beauty & Essex: Cost Estimate - $60 per person; Time Spent - 2 hours
  • Tao Downtown: Cost Estimate - $40 per person (cover charge); Time Spent - Flexible

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For an off the beaten path attraction, head to Sleep No More, an immersive theatrical experience where you can explore a multi-story, interactive performance set in the fictional McKittrick Hotel. It's a thrilling and unique experience that will leave you mesmerized.

If you want to experience a local favorite, visit Please Don't Tell (PDT), a hidden speakeasy located inside a hot dog joint. Enter the phone booth and pick up the phone to get access to the secret bar. Enjoy their expertly crafted cocktails in a cozy and intimate setting.
